[Regnum] The settlements of the Kherson region, which suffered as a result of the destruction of the Kakhovskaya hydroelectric power station, are shelled by the Armed Forces of Ukraine on average about 200 times a day, Andrey Aleksenko, the chairman of the government of the region, said on June 19 .
“There are usually a lot of arrivals. <...> They hit peaceful neighborhoods from all calibers. But this did not prevent, on the contrary, to accelerate the pace of work to eliminate the consequences of emergency situations, ” he wrote in his Telegram channel.
According to him, work on pumping out and disinfecting water is being completed in Novaya Kakhovka, now all forces are directed to Alyoshki and Naked Pier. Rescuers enter almost every house, identifying the necessary amount of assistance.
In Aleshki, seven more transformer substations were powered during the day, electricity was supplied, including to the hospital. In Golaya Pristan, five substations were restored in one day. More than 3.1 thousand people were vaccinated against dangerous infections, 1890 citizens received payments of 10 thousand rubles. For the entire time of the emergency, about 200 water samples were taken, only 13 of them do not meet the standards, Alekseenko added.
As reported by IA Regnum , on June 18, Acting Governor of the Kherson region Vladimir Saldo announced the completion of the active phase of the flood in the region. The death toll since the partial destruction of the Kakhovskaya hydroelectric power station has increased to 35 people. Over the entire period of the emergency, almost 8,000 people were taken out of the flooded territories.
On the night of June 6, the dam of the Kakhovskaya hydroelectric power station collapsed due to a missile strike by the Armed Forces of Ukraine. This led to the flooding of more than 30 settlements in the Kherson region. The settlements of Alyoshki, Naked Pristan and Novaya Kakhovka suffered the most.
